A BILL TO BE ENTITLED

AN ACT authorizing a variance from rules governing the sanitation of pushcarts and mobile food units in order to expand portable, outdoor food preparation without enclosure for food service to the public.

The General Assembly of North Carolina enacts:

SECTION 1.  G.S. 130‑248(c1) reads as rewritten:

"(c1)     The Commission shall adopt rules governing the sanitation of pushcarts and mobile food units. A permitted restaurant or commissary shall serve as a base of operations for a pushcart. A mobile food unit shall meet all of the sanitation requirements of a permitted commissary or shall have a permitted restaurant or commissary that serves as its base of operation. The Department of Health and Human Services may grant a variance from the rules governing the sanitation of pushcarts, mobile food units, or both for the purpose of expanding portable, outdoor food preparation without enclosure for food service to the public. The Department may impose reasonable and appropriate conditions and safeguards upon any variance it grants."

SECTION 2.  This act is effective when it becomes law.
